Back Height Adjustment
This multifunctional office chair allows our customers to position the backrest’s lumbar support area within a fixed range for their customized support. This ergonomic feature helps fast forward your office hours throughout a day by releasing the pressure of your back spine with full and customized support to your back and lumbar.

Center-Tilt Tension
Users can choose to tighten or release the tilt tension while rocking back and forth by turning the knob beneath the seat.

Optimised Comfort
The seat is soft padded with high-density foam and a double-layer mesh cover to upgrade your sitting experience. Thick padded upholstery is soft to touch and sit, double-layered mesh cover and high-density filler is resilient, which ensures deformation-resistant.

Sturdy & Durable
This office chair is combined of plastic & mesh back, foam-padded seat, steel gas spring and nylon base & wheels. Premium plastic is durable and rust-free, no need to worry about humid environment. Standard market size with great bearing capacity, the maximum capacity of this mesh office chair is 136kg/300lb.

360° Mobility
Our study chair for bedrooms are equipped with a wide star nylon base with 5 wheels. Silent castors does not produce noises while moving, they also do not cause any scratches and damages to the floor with a smooth finish. This office chair can swivel 360° effortlessly from task to task.
